Nutrients and delta15N measured in water samples in the Northern Benguela upwelling system during the Africana campaign AF258_B in 2009

Temperature, salinity and fluorescence data of CTD (Seabird 911+) bottle files (reference to data set doi:10.1594/PANGAEA.784365). Concentrations of nutrients in discrete samples from rosette after filtration of seawater by auto-analyser. Nutrients of samples were measured with a Bran & Luebbe autoanalyzer in the home laboratory in Hamburg by applying standard methods. Nitrate isotope composition (delta15N-nitrate) referenced against air-N2 determined by mass spectrometry after conversion of nitrate to N2O by the denitrifyer method. Methods are detailed in Nagel et al. (2013).
